MIAMI– Winston Laboratories Inc., a specialty pharmaceutical company developing products for pain management, and Getting Ready Corp. (OTCBB: GTRY.OB), a publicly-traded company with no active operations, are merging. As part of the transaction, an investor is putting $9 million in the merged company.
As part of the transaction, Dr. Phillip Frost, former chairman and CEO of IVAX Corp. and his affiliates invested $5 million in Winston, with an additional $4 million investment to be made at the time the merger is consummated. Proceeds from the investment are expected to fund current operations of Winston Laboratories, including certain costs associated with upcoming regulatory applications.
Glenn L. Halpryn, current director and president of Getting Ready, Steve Rubin, former vice president and general counsel of IVAX, and Subbarao Uppaluri, former vice president of strategic planning of IVAX, will serve on the combined company’s board of directors, along with four directors to be appointed by Winston Laboratories. Dr. Joel Bernstein, founder and president of Winston Laboratories, will become president and chief executive officer of the combined company.
Winston’s scientific and management teams have extensive experience in clinical development for pain indications. Winston focuses on major pain indications as well as on niche markets, where there is still significant unmet need for pain management options with improved efficacy, safety, and tolerability profiles.
Winston’s product candidates span a range of pain indications, including episodic cluster headache, chronic daily headache, osteoarthritis, neuropathic pain, cancer pain and post-operative pain.
The company’s lead product compound is civamide, which it says provides effective pain relief for at least seven days in animal models.
Winston is engaged in late-stage development of civamide for various pain indications, and expects to submit its first marketing authorization applications for a topical formulation in North America and Europe for relief of osteoarthritis pain during the first quarter of 2008.
